Public bug reported:

When starting (or actually closing also) of GNU Privacy Assistant i get
the following:

Title [GPA Error]

The GPGME library returned an unexpected error. The error was:
   Unsupported certificate
This is probably a bug in GPA.
GPA will now try to recover from this error.
